Антон-Марина
?>

Отсортировать массив, состоящий из отрицательных чисел. (выберу лучший ответ, +60 ) на c++. 7 пояснение: массив задаётся случайным образом, после чего эти случайные числа в массиве надо отсортировать. например: [-5, -4, -3, -1, -2], а после сортировки получить [-1, -2, -3, -4, -5]

Информатика

Ответы

elav20134518

Программа представленна ниже. Скриншот с результатами исполнения в приложениях.


#include <iostream>//cin

#include <cstdlib> //rand()

#include <algorithm>//sort()

#include <ctime>//time()

using namespace std;


#define N 5 // Количество элементов в массиве


bool moreThen(int a, int b) {

return ( a > b );

}


int main() {

int Arr[N];

srand(static_cast<unsigned int>(time(0))); //Инициализация генератора случайных чисел

cout << "Исходный массив: ";

for(int i = 0; i < N; ++i){

 Arr[i] = -rand(); //Заполнение случайными числами

 cout << Arr[i] << " ";

}

cout << endl;

cout << "Отсортированный массив: ";

sort(Arr, Arr+N, moreThen); //Сортировка с использованием stl

for(int i = 0; i < N; ++i){

 cout << Arr[i] << " ";

}

cout << endl;

return 0;

}


Отсортировать массив, состоящий из отрицательных чисел. (выберу лучший ответ, +60 ) на c++. 7 поясне
Станиславович ыфвыв
Прямого кода. Прямой код двоичного числа совпадает по изображению с записью самого числа.
обратного кода. Обратный код для положительного числа совпадает с прямым кодом. Для отрицательного числа все цифры числа заменяются на противоположные (1 на 0, 0 на 1), а в знаковый разряд заносится единица.
дополнительного кода. Дополнительный код положительного числа совпадает с прямым кодом. Для отрицательного числа дополнительный код образуется путем получения обратного кода и добавлением к младшему разряду единицы.
GridnevaVNIGNI&quot;

(¬X ≡ Y) → Z

(X ⊕ Y) → Z

(¬X ∧ Y ∨ X ∧ ¬Y) → Z

(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) → Z

¬(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) ∨ Z(¬X ≡ Y) → Z

(X ⊕ Y) → Z

(¬X ∧ Y ∨ X ∧ ¬Y) → Z

(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) → Z

¬(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) ∨ Z(¬X ≡ Y) → Z

(X ⊕ Y) → Z

(¬X ∧ Y ∨ X ∧ ¬Y) → Z

(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) → Z

¬(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) ∨ Z(¬X ≡ Y) → Z

(X ⊕ Y) → Z

(¬X ∧ Y ∨ X ∧ ¬Y) → Z

(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) → Z

¬(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) ∨ Z(¬X ≡ Y) → Z

(X ⊕ Y) → Z

(¬X ∧ Y ∨ X ∧ ¬Y) → Z

(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) → Z

¬(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) ∨ Z(¬X ≡ Y) → Z

(X ⊕ Y) → Z

(¬X ∧ Y ∨ X ∧ ¬Y) → Z

(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) → Z

¬(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) ∨ Z(¬X ≡ Y) → Z

(X ⊕ Y) → Z

(¬X ∧ Y ∨ X ∧ ¬Y) → Z

(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) → Z

¬(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) ∨ Z(¬X ≡ Y) → Z

(X ⊕ Y) → Z

(¬X ∧ Y ∨ X ∧ ¬Y) → Z

(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) → Z

¬(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) ∨ Z(¬X ≡ Y) → Z

(X ⊕ Y) → Z

(¬X ∧ Y ∨ X ∧ ¬Y) → Z

(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) → Z

¬(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) ∨ Z(¬X ≡ Y) → Z

(X ⊕ Y) → Z

(¬X ∧ Y ∨ X ∧ ¬Y) → Z

(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) → Z

¬(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) ∨ Z(¬X ≡ Y) → Z

(X ⊕ Y) → Z

(¬X ∧ Y ∨ X ∧ ¬Y) → Z

(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) → Z

¬(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) ∨ Z(¬X ≡ Y) → Z

(X ⊕ Y) → Z

(¬X ∧ Y ∨ X ∧ ¬Y) → Z

(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) → Z

¬(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) ∨ Z(¬X ≡ Y) → Z

(X ⊕ Y) → Z

(¬X ∧ Y ∨ X ∧ ¬Y) → Z

(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) → Z

¬(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) ∨ Z(¬X ≡ Y) → Z

(X ⊕ Y) → Z

(¬X ∧ Y ∨ X ∧ ¬Y) → Z

(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) → Z

¬(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) ∨ Z(¬X ≡ Y) → Z

(X ⊕ Y) → Z

(¬X ∧ Y ∨ X ∧ ¬Y) → Z

(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) → Z

¬(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) ∨ Z(¬X ≡ Y) → Z

(X ⊕ Y) → Z

(¬X ∧ Y ∨ X ∧ ¬Y) → Z

(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) → Z

¬(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) ∨ Z(¬X ≡ Y) → Z

(X ⊕ Y) → Z

(¬X ∧ Y ∨ X ∧ ¬Y) → Z

(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) → Z

¬(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) ∨ Z(¬X ≡ Y) → Z

(X ⊕ Y) → Z

(¬X ∧ Y ∨ X ∧ ¬Y) → Z

(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) → Z

¬(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) ∨ Z(¬X ≡ Y) → Z

(X ⊕ Y) → Z

(¬X ∧ Y ∨ X ∧ ¬Y) → Z

(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) → Z

¬(¬(X ∨ ¬Y) ∨ ¬(¬X ∨ Y)) ∨ Z(¬X ≡ Y) → Z

(X ⊕ Y) → Z

(¬X ∧ Y ∨ X ∧ ¬Y) → Z

Объяснение:

Ответить на вопрос

Поделитесь своими знаниями, ответьте на вопрос:

Отсортировать массив, состоящий из отрицательных чисел. (выберу лучший ответ, +60 ) на c++. 7 пояснение: массив задаётся случайным образом, после чего эти случайные числа в массиве надо отсортировать. например: [-5, -4, -3, -1, -2], а после сортировки получить [-1, -2, -3, -4, -5]
Ваше имя (никнейм)*
Email*
Комментарий*

Популярные вопросы в разделе

Борисовна_Кашутина
Алексеевич949
ignashkinamasha
airlineskozlova69
Puschdom
fetisov68av
Irina Svetlana
sokolskiy458
osnovnoisklad3551
Marina658
Baidina
tigo1
oyudina
АминаИван
sanseth5